Ronald Raichle Obituary

St. Petersburg, FL - Ronald Erik Raichle of St. Petersburg, FL, passed away peacefully on Monday, October 21, 2024, at St. Anthony Hospital after a short illness.

Mass of Christian Burial will be Monday, October 28, 2024, at 11:00 am at Sacred Heart Church (810 S. Cedar Ave, Owatonna, MN). Visitation will be held at the church from 9:30-11:00 am prior to the Funeral Mass. Interment will be at Calvary Cemetery in Waseca, MN.

Ronald was born June 21,1936 in Altoona, PA, to Sheldon and Martha (Canole) Raichle. He attended St. Francis College and graduated from Penn State where he played football and ran track. He earned a degree in English and a Ph.D. in education.

Ronald met Jeanette Motz of Ellendale, MN. They were married on April 27, 1963, at Holy Trinity Church in Litomysl, MN.

Ronald taught English at Sacred Heart High School in Waseca, MN, and coached their football team for many years. He eventually taught and retired from Morristown School, Morristown, MN, where he led his 6th grade on numerous adventures and recorded two polka albums with them.

His passions in life were raising his nine children and starting a family band. Polka music was always part of family life, and he never missed a polka dance. His legacy lives on in his children. He also enjoyed running, biking and playing his accordion for all who knew him.

Ronald is survived by Jeanette Raichle: children: Kurt (Natalie) Raichle, Brian (Pam) Raichle, Teresa Raichle Koslosky, Diana Raichle Gregory, Karlene Raichle Dent, Linda Raichle, Helen Raichle (Steve) and Kevin Raichle; his grandchildren: Lynette (Nick) Raichle Horns and Colin Raichle, Nick and Alex Raichle, Stanley, Owen, Phillip, Madeline and Anna Koslosky, Karissa, Jessica and Ryan Gregory, Connor Leite, Ava and Austin Dent; and great-grandchild, Meta Horns.

He was preceded in death by his parents and son Karl Raichle.
